Magnetic stirrers are commonly used in laboratories to stir samples and are widely used. One such application is stirring milk powder for the milk powder impurity determination process. Milk powder manufacturers and food testing departments often need to test the impurity of milk powder to ensure the quality of milk powder. However, the traditional method is to use manual stirring, but this is time-consuming and laborious. Probably, the average person can only detect 5-7 batches per day, and the efficiency is very low. With the advancement of technology, magnetic stirrers gradually replace manual stirring to stir milk powder, which greatly improves the efficiency.
Advantages of Magnetic Stirrer over Manual Stirring
1. The magnetic stirrer stirs more evenly and is more conducive to detection;
2. Save time and labor, the efficiency is more than 5 times higher than that of manual mixing, which is at least 3 times higher than the entire detection efficiency;
3. Save the container and save the cost. Manual stirring will inevitably break the beaker occasionally and lose milk powder;
4. When stirring, the staff can do other work similar to weighing at the same time to improve work efficiency.
How to stir milk powder with a magnetic stirrer
First, take a 1000mL beaker, add 400ml of 60°C distilled water, put a magnetic bar, and place the beaker on a magnetic stirrer;
Second, start the magnetic stirrer, and adjust the speed of the speed knob to gradually increase from slow to maximum speed;
Third, slowly add the weighed milk powder to be tested into the beaker;
Fourth, after the milk powder is stirred evenly, add 300mL of distilled water at 60 degrees Celsius.
The whole process only takes about 1 minute, and the milk powder can be completely dissolved and stirred evenly, and then the milk powder can be filtered and detected for impurities.
Matters needing attention in the process of stirring milk powder with a magnetic stirrer
1. After the magnetic stirrer is started, the speed control knob should gradually increase from slow to fast, and it cannot be adjusted to the maximum speed as soon as it is started, so as to prevent the magnetic rod from bouncing;
2. When adding milk powder, firstly, add it slowly at the height of the rotating water, and do not pour it all at once; secondly, do not add it in the center of the vortex of the rotating water, so as to prevent the magnetic bar from being impacted by the milk powder and causing a position shift Or dipped in powdered milk without turning.
3. Keep an appropriate amount of water, too much may cause the milk powder to splash out during stirring and affect the test results.
